The rapid development of artificial intelligence (AI) is undeniably transforming various sectors and aspects of our lives.

With advancements in machine learning, deep learning, and neural networks, AI systems have become increasingly powerful and capable of performing tasks that were once exclusive to human intelligence.

While the potential benefits of AI are immense, there are concerns about its long-term implications. In fact, these concerns were addressed in an open letter published by the Future of Life Institute on March 29, which emphasized the need for research and development in AI to prioritize safety, ethics, and align with human values.

Some speculate that AI may eventually outnumber us in terms of computational power, outsmart us in complex decision-making processes, render certain skills and jobs obsolete, and even replace human beings in various roles and industries.

However, it is important to approach these concerns with a balanced perspective. While AI has the potential to automate certain tasks and augment human capabilities, the uniqueness of human intelligence, creativity, adaptability, emotional intelligence, and our ability to form deep connections are aspects that continue to set us apart.

It is crucial that we recognize the ethical considerations, establish responsible frameworks, and ensure that AI development is aligned with our values and goals as we navigate the future in tandem with this transformative technology.

Cultivate and Celebrate Creativity:

One of the most profound characteristics of human beings is our ability to think creatively. Our creative thinking enables us to solve complex problems, innovate, and explore uncharted territories. As AI and automation take over routine and repetitive tasks, we must invest in developing and nurturing our creative skills.

To stay unique, consider the following practices:

a. Embrace lifelong learning: Continuously acquire new knowledge and skills to expand your creative repertoire. Explore diverse fields, attend workshops, take up hobbies, and engage in activities that stimulate your imagination.

b. Foster an innovative mindset: Encourage curiosity, embrace challenges, and seek novel approaches to problem-solving. Embrace experimentation and learn from failures, as they often pave the way for breakthroughs.

c. Collaborate and connect: Engage with diverse communities, both online and offline, to exchange ideas and spark inspiration. Collaborative efforts can lead to new perspectives and innovative solutions.

Develop Adaptability in the Face of Change:

As technology evolves at an unprecedented pace, adaptability becomes a critical skill for maintaining our uniqueness. Embracing change and developing resilience allow us to navigate uncertain and rapidly changing environments effectively.

Consider the following strategies to enhance your adaptability:

a. Embrace a growth mindset: Adopt a belief that intelligence and abilities can be developed through dedication and effort. Embrace challenges as opportunities for growth rather than viewing them as obstacles.

b. Cultivate agility: Be open to new ideas, perspectives, and ways of doing things. Seek out unfamiliar experiences, learn from different cultures, and adapt to changing circumstances with flexibility.

c. Continuously upskill: Stay updated with the latest trends and technological advancements in your field. By acquiring new skills and knowledge, you can remain relevant and adaptable in an ever-changing professional landscape.

Harness Emotional Intelligence:

While AI and automation excel in data processing and logical analysis, they often lack emotional intelligence — the ability to understand and manage emotions. By honing our emotional intelligence, we can tap into a uniquely human strength and build meaningful connections with others.

Here’s how to nurture emotional intelligence:

a. Practice self-awareness: Develop a deep understanding of your emotions, strengths, weaknesses, and triggers. Regularly reflect on your thoughts and feelings to gain insight into your inner world.

b. Cultivate empathy: Seek to understand and relate to the experiences, feelings, and perspectives of others. Empathy enables effective communication, collaboration, and the formation of genuine connections.

c. Strengthen emotional regulation: Learn techniques to manage stress, handle conflicts constructively, and respond to setbacks with resilience. By mastering emotional regulation, you can maintain a sense of balance and well-being.

Nurture Meaningful Social Connections:

Despite the rise of virtual interactions, human connections remain integral to our uniqueness and well-being. To stay unique in a world increasingly dominated by technology, we must prioritize building and nurturing meaningful social connections.

Consider the following ways to foster connections:

a. Prioritize face-to-face interactions: While technology facilitates communication, it’s crucial to balance it with in-person interactions. Make an effort to spend quality time with family, friends, and colleagues to cultivate deep connections.

b. Seek diverse relationships: Interact with people from diverse backgrounds, cultures, and perspectives. This exposure broadens your horizons, encourages empathy, and promotes a more inclusive understanding of the world.

c. Participate in communities: Engage in local groups, clubs, or organizations that align with your interests and values. Active involvement in communities fosters a sense of belonging and provides opportunities for collaboration and personal growth.
